Proposed Development
Residential development of 52 dwellings on a site measuring 2.66 hectares within the lands designated for the Ballycullen/Oldcourt Local Area Plan 2014 (as amended) comprising: 1 three storey, 4 bed detached house; 1 two storey, three bed detached house; 32 two and three storey three and four bed, semi-detached houses; 18 one and two bed apartment units in 1 three storey apartment block; access will be via the previously permitted Main Link Street under Ref. SD17A/0041 & PL06S.249367 which includes permitted access off Bohernabreena Road; all associated site development works; car parking; open spaces; landscaping etc.
